德州obs开发语言_obs操作流程
德州Obs 软件作为一款强大的录制和直播软件,其二次开发为开发者提供了广阔的空间。通过对 Obs 软件的二次开发,开发者可以实现各种个性化的功能,满足不同用户的需求。本文将介绍 Obs 软件二次开发的,包括开发环境的搭建、开发工具的选择以及常见的开发案例等。

在开发工具的选择方面,开发者可以根据自己的喜好和需求来选择。常见的 Python 开发工具包括 PyCharm、Visual Studio Code 等。这些工具都提供了丰富的功能和插件,方便开发者进行代码编辑、调试和运行。开发者还可以使用 Obs 软件自带的脚本编辑器来进行二次开发。Obs 软件的脚本编辑器提供了一种简单直观的方式来编写脚本,开发者可以通过编写脚本来实现各种功能,如录制、直播推流、场景切换等。
在进行 Obs 软件的二次开发时,常见的开发案例包括以下几个方面:
1. 录制功能的扩展:通过二次开发,可以实现更加灵活和个性化的录制功能。例如,可以添加录制的水印、设置录制的分辨率和帧率、自动分段录制等功能。这些功能可以满足不同用户对于录制的需求,提高录制的效率和质量。
德州2. 直播推流功能的增强:Obs 软件本身提供了直播推流的功能,但通过二次开发可以进一步增强直播推流的功能。例如,可以添加直播推流的码率控制、延迟调整、画质优化等功能。这些功能可以提高直播的稳定性和画质,让观众获得更好的观看体验。
3. 场景切换和特效添加:在录制和直播过程中,场景切换和特效添加是非常重要的功能。通过二次开发,可以实现更加灵活和多样化的场景切换和特效添加功能。例如,可以添加淡入淡出、旋转、缩放等特效,以及根据不同的场景自动切换不同的背景等功能。这些功能可以让更加生动有趣,吸引观众的注意力。
4. 数据分析和监控:对于录制和直播业务来说,数据分析和监控是非常重要的。通过二次开发,可以实现对录制和直播数据的分析和监控,如观看人数、观看时长、弹幕数量等。这些数据可以帮助开发者了解用户的行为和需求,优化录制和直播的策略,提高业务的效果。
Obs 软件的二次开发为开发者提供了广阔的空间和机会。通过对 Obs 软件的二次开发,开发者可以实现各种个性化的功能,满足不同用户的需求。在进行 Obs 软件的二次开发时,需要搭建相应的开发环境,选择合适的开发工具,并结合具体的开发案例进行实践。相信随着 Obs 软件的不断发展和完善,其二次开发将会越来越受到开发者的关注和重视。